A safe database modelling layer with validation and marshalling for multiple database backends.
( ... )
The easiest way is to grab it from NPM. If you're running in a Browser environment, you can use Browserify
$ npm install database.model
If you're not using NPM, Download the latest release, and require
the database.model.umd.js
file:
var Model = require('database.model')
Download the latest release, and require the database.model.umd.js
file:
require(['database.model'], function(Model) {
( ... )
})
Download the latest release, and load the database.model.umd.js
file. The properties are exposed in the global Folktale.Database.Model
object:
<script src="/path/to/database.model.umd.js"></script>
If you want to compile this library from the source, you'll need Git, Make, Node.js, and run the following commands:
$ git clone git://github.com/folktale/database.model.git
$ cd database.model
$ npm install
$ make bundle
This will generate the dist/database.model.umd.js
file, which you can load in
any JavaScript environment.
You can read the documentation online or build it yourself:
$ git clone git://github.com/folktale/database.model.git
$ cd database.model
$ npm install
$ make documentation
Then open the file docs/index.html
in your browser.
This library assumes an ES5 environment, but can be easily supported in ES3 platforms by the use of shims. Just include es5-shim :)
Copyright (c) 2014 Quildreen Motta.
Released under the MIT licence.